# Create a logbook entry



## OpenAPI

````yaml https://api.trlyr.com/physical-assets/docs/doc.json post /physical-assets/{physicalAssetID}/logbook-entries
openapi: 3.1.0
info:
  description: >
    This API manages physical assets on the terralayr platform: asset
    parameters, schedules, ancillary bids and results, metadata, logbook
    entries, unavailabilities, and EEX notifications. 
     
    Endpoints documented here require a valid Bearer token and the appropriate
    organisation permissions for the physical asset. 
     
    ### Authorization 
     
    All documented endpoints require a Bearer-type `Authorization` header: 
     
    ``` 

    Authorization: Bearer <YOUR_TOKEN> 

    ``` 
     
    Obtain a token via the Auth API: 
     
    ``` 

    POST https://api.trlyr.com/auth/public/authenticate 

    ``` 
     
    Example POST body: 
     
    ``` 

    { 
        "username": "YOUR_USERNAME", 
        "password": "YOUR_PASSWORD" 
    } 

    ``` 
     
     
    If you have any questions, contact support@trlyr.com.
